Feature and pricing takeaways

On pricing, DevStral 2 offers open-source cli agent, whereas GitHub Copilot Workspace lists paid (copilot pro $10/mo, pro+ $39/mo, business/enterprise custom). Feature-wise, DevStral 2 shines with open-source cli agent with reproducible runs and optimized for codestral and mistral large reasoning, while GitHub Copilot Workspace stands out for natural language task descriptions generate action plans and code changes and steerable editing of specs, plans, and code at every stage.
